Frequently Asked Questions about Burgaw
What type of rentals are currently available in Burgaw?
There are currently 49 Apartments for Rent in Burgaw, NC with pricing that ranges from $895 to $7,375. There are also 34 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Burgaw ranging from $1,375 to $3,150.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Burgaw?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Burgaw ranges from $1,375 to $3,150 with an average monthly rent of $2,194.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Burgaw?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Burgaw range from $1,229 to $7,375,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,375 to $2,900.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,449.
